When are the peak hours at Tan Son Nhat Airport

Based on airport operations and passenger feedback, peak hours at Tan Son Nhat Airport typically occur during the following periods:

Morning peak hours

From 5:30 AM to 9:00 AM
This is a busy time with many early domestic and international departures. Check-in and security areas are often crowded, especially at the domestic terminal.

Evening peak hours

From 6:00 PM to 11:00 PM
This is the busiest period of the day, particularly at the international terminal. Many international flights to Asia, Europe, and Australia depart around the same time, leading to congestion at security and immigration.

Seasonal peak periods

In addition to daily peak hours, the airport experiences heavier traffic during:

  • Public holidays and festivals, especially Lunar New Year

  • Summer travel season from June to August

  • Weekends and long holiday breaks

During these periods, waiting times can be significantly longer than usual.

Areas where long queues are most common

At Tan Son Nhat Airport, congestion most often occurs at:

  • Airline check-in counters

  • Security screening checkpoints

  • International departure immigration counters

  • Arrival immigration during simultaneous international landings

Passengers unfamiliar with the airport layout or procedures may also lose time by joining the wrong queue or taking incorrect routes.

How to avoid long queues at Tan Son Nhat Airport

Arrive early

Domestic passengers should arrive at least 2 hours before departure.
International passengers are advised to arrive at least 3 hours in advance, especially during peak hours.

Use online check-in

Many airlines offer online check-in, allowing passengers to reduce time spent at check-in counters and move more efficiently through the airport.

Avoid peak-hour flights if possible

If your schedule is flexible, consider flights around midday or early afternoon, when the airport is generally less crowded.

Prepare documents in advance

Ensure your passport, visa, boarding pass, and other required documents are ready. Missing or incorrect paperwork can cause delays at check-in or immigration.
